Job Description

The candidate we are looking for will be required to learn three different roles within our business to provide a multi skilled individual to support with our business need.



Driver:

Our Driving role will require you to work closely with our visiting Clinician creating a visiting team to attend home visits for patients in the Buckinghamshire area, you will have a number duties and responsibilities which will include medicine management to carrying out checks for the vehicle you will be driving

.



Receptionist:

Our reception role You will be the face of our out of hours services being the first person our patients see after their journey via telephone through the pathway. You will be required to represent our business and our company values while delivering a positive patient experience. You will have a number of duties and responsibilities from arriving a patient into our service via our IT platform to stock checks and chaperoning.

Despatcher:

Our Despatcher role will require you to work amongst our call centre team. The role will be assisting our shift manager, managing patients over the phone, booking appointments and safety calling to ensure we striving for an efficient and safe service.

FedBucks is a federation of 46 GP practices covering a population of over 485,000 patients across Buckinghamshire. We began in 2016 and now employ around 200 members of staff across our head office sites, and our planned and unplanned care services.

As a GP Federation, we are proud to represent our member practices and to champion primary care by working with local general practice and system partners in the provision of community-based healthcare services. We provide safe and compassionate care to our patients across our range of planned and unplanned healthcare services in Buckinghamshire and believe in continuous commitment to quality service delivery and positive patient outcomes.

Patients are at the heart of everything we do, and we pride ourselves in ensuring our patients feel safe, supported, communicated with, and respected, at a time when they may be feeling vulnerable. Our vision is to provide high quality, seamless health care that enables people to lead healthier lives, whilst feeling supported and cared for.

We provide the out of hours service in Buckinghamshire, our drivers take our clinicians out on home visits.
